- Snowflake is often associated with Stranahan’s Snowflake whiskey, a limited-edition release from Stranahan’s Colorado Whiskey. The releases are typically highly anticipated, sell out quickly, and are announced with details about tasting events and village activities around the launch. For example, past Snowflake drops have been tied to specific release weekends with in-person sales at the distillery and accompanying celebrations.[2][3]
